this is the female of the Kwazulu fairy wrasse.

an undescribed member of the "rubriventralis-complex" from africa.

pectoral fin is badly injured in this one but has not impaired swimming at all.







i'll keep them in this floating box until they are more or less fully recovered. the pectoral fin will not heal 100% but as much as it could then that's fine enough for me.

Males from both Efate and Tana islands of Vanuatu are shipped in today. Cirrhilabrus bathyphilus.

one of them is obscenely large!
 
i like this.

the black on the dorsal fin is so unique for hooded. never have i seen one with so much black on the finnage.

fish are cheap in my country but some fish we just never get to see.

like Cirrhilabrus aurantidorsalis. It's a cheap and common Indonesia fish but they NEVER appear in Singapore!

we also never get the rusty x flame angel hybrid. even though it's a Cebuan fish.
